Orange San Francisco mobile phone problem

I have an Orange San Francisco mobile phone and overall I'm happy with it. However when I use the "Your Orange" app and try to login to my account to check my mins/text/data usage it always fails to connect and generates an error "please check wireless controls in settings".

I have looked through the settings and nothing appears to be set incorrectly. I know the phone is connected to our home wireless router as I can surf the internet without any issues and it has a good signal.

Whilst I appreciate I could login to my a/c using the internet I would like to get the app to work as it's bugging me.

Anyone have any knowledge of this and can advise how I get it to work ?

    The only way to make this app working on my Desire after a break is to go to

    Settings >> Applications >> Manage Applications >> Your Orange

    and Clear Data.
